New York City native Bourdain is the executive chef at the Brasserie Les Halles. His books include Kitchen Confidential, The Nasty Bits, and Anthony Bourdain’s Les Halles Cookbook; his writing has also appeared in the New York Times, the New Yorker, the Observer, and the Independent. He is the host of the travel-and-food television show “No Reservations.”
